The lyophilisation process involves freezing a product and then subjecting it to reduced pressure, which allows the frozen water in the product to sublimate directly from solid to gas without passing through the liquid phase This process preserves the structure and quality of the product by removing moisture without causing damage or altering its chemical composition.
One of the key benefits of lyophilisation is the extended shelf life it provides to products By removing moisture from the product, lyophilisation reduces the risk of microbial growth and spoilage, allowing for a longer storage time This benefit is particularly valuable for food products, as it helps to maintain the flavor, nutritional value, and overall quality of the food over an extended period.
Another advantage of lyophilisation is its ability to preserve the color, texture, and shape of the product Unlike traditional drying methods, which can cause products to shrink, become discolored, or lose their structural integrity, freeze-drying maintains the original appearance and characteristics of the product This makes lyophilisé an ideal choice for preserving delicate or high-value items that need to retain their aesthetic appeal.
In addition to preserving the quality of the product, lyophilisation also offers advantages in terms of transportation and storage Because freeze-dried products have reduced moisture content, they are lighter and more compact than their fresh or dehydrated counterparts lyphilisé. This makes them easier and more cost-effective to transport and store, especially for products that are being shipped long distances or stored for extended periods.
Lyophilisé is used in a wide range of industries, including pharmaceuticals, food and beverage, cosmetics, and biotechnology In the pharmaceutical industry, freeze-drying is commonly used to preserve medications, vaccines, and other medical products that require stability and a long shelf life In the food and beverage industry, freeze-dried ingredients are used to create instant soups, smoothie mixes, and other convenient products that can be rehydrated quickly and easily.
In the cosmetics industry, lyophilisation is used to create powdered ingredients, such as botanical extracts and vitamins, that can be added to skincare and beauty products The freeze-drying process helps to preserve the potency and efficacy of these ingredients, ensuring that they deliver maximum benefits to the skin In the biotechnology industry, freeze-drying is used to store and transport biological materials, such as enzymes, antibodies, and cell cultures, for research and development purposes.
